Given Input numbers are 686, 814, 612, 592
To find the GCD of numbers using factoring list out all the divisors of each number
Divisors of 686
List of positive integer divisors of 686 that divides 686 without a remainder.
1, 2, 7, 14, 49, 98, 343, 686
Divisors of 814
List of positive integer divisors of 814 that divides 814 without a remainder.
1, 2, 11, 22, 37, 74, 407, 814
Divisors of 612
List of positive integer divisors of 612 that divides 612 without a remainder.
1, 2, 3, 4, 6, 9, 12, 17, 18, 34, 36, 51, 68, 102, 153, 204, 306, 612
Divisors of 592
List of positive integer divisors of 592 that divides 592 without a remainder.
1, 2, 4, 8, 16, 37, 74, 148, 296, 592
Greatest Common Divisior
We found the divisors of 686, 814, 612, 592 . The biggest common divisior number is the GCD number.
So the Greatest Common Divisior 686, 814, 612, 592 is 2.
Therefore, GCD of numbers 686, 814, 612, 592 is 2

Step1:
Let's calculate the GCD of first two numbers
The formula of GCD is GCD(a, b) = ( a x b) / LCM(a, b)
LCM(686, 814) = 279202
GCD(686, 814) = ( 686 x 814 ) / 279202
GCD(686, 814) = 558404 / 279202
GCD(686, 814) = 2
Step2:
Here we consider the GCD from the above i.e. 2 as first number and the next as 612
The formula of GCD is GCD(a, b) = ( a x b) / LCM(a, b)
LCM(2, 612) = 612
GCD(2, 612) = ( 2 x 612 ) / 612
GCD(2, 612) = 1224 / 612
GCD(2, 612) = 2
Step3:
Here we consider the GCD from the above i.e. 2 as first number and the next as 592
The formula of GCD is GCD(a, b) = ( a x b) / LCM(a, b)
LCM(2, 592) = 592
GCD(2, 592) = ( 2 x 592 ) / 592
GCD(2, 592) = 1184 / 592
GCD(2, 592) = 2
GCD of 686, 814, 612, 592 is 2
